The Flintstone Kids was a 30-minute animated television series spin-off of The Flintstones which followed the adventures of Fred, Barney, Wilma, and Betty as children with their pet Dino.
It aired from 1986 to 1988 on ABC, and was produced by Hanna-Barbera Productions. The series contained a total of 75 half-hour episodes, with 24 of them consisting of the "main" segment, The Flintstone Kids. The series also contained three additional segments:
In 1988, Mary Jo Ludin and Lane Raichert were given the Humanitas Prize for the Flintstone Kids episode "Rocky's Rocky Road".
There was also a comic book series from Star Comics (an imprint of Marvel Comics).
